【SQL语句】-MYSQL中关于引号的使用
1、MySql中用一对反引号`来标注SQL语句中的标识,如数据库名、表名、字段名等。
公司主营业务:网站建设、成都网站建设、移动网站开发等业务。帮助企业客户真正实现互联网宣传,提高企业的竞争能力。成都创新互联是一支青春激扬、勤奋敬业、活力青春激扬、勤奋敬业、活力澎湃、和谐高效的团队。公司秉承以“开放、自由、严谨、自律”为核心的企业文化,感谢他们对我们的高要求,感谢他们从不同领域给我们带来的挑战,让我们激情的团队有机会用头脑与智慧不断的给客户带来惊喜。成都创新互联推出青白江免费做网站回馈大家。
2、--mysql值中需要单引号使用“\”insert into mytable(text) values(I\m Sail!);MySQL是一个关系型数据库管理系统,由瑞典MySQL AB 公司开发,目前属于 Oracle 旗下产品。
3、在SQL SERVER中,双引号的使用由SET 语句中的QUOTED_IDENTIFIER选项来定义。如果这个选项被设为ON,则双引号中的标识符将被定义为一个分隔的标识符。在这种情况下,双引号不能被用于定界字符串。
mysql语句如何插入含单引号或反斜杠的值详解
INSERT INTO tb_test(id,value) VALUES(1,its);以上SQL语句已在 MySQL1 下测试通过。
--mysql值中需要单引号使用“\”insert into mytable(text) values(I\m Sail!);MySQL是一个关系型数据库管理系统,由瑞典MySQL AB 公司开发,目前属于 Oracle 旗下产品。
单引号前面加 \ 转义符的 然后插入数据库就可以了 insert into `users`(`username`) values($username);当你从数据库在用select 语句查询出该username的时候 他还是会是 im mike 不会有任何变动。
在mysql中要向数据库中保存数据我们最常用的一种方法就是直接使用Insert into语句来实现了,下面我来给大家详细介绍Insert into语句用法 INSERT用于向一个已有的表中插入新行。INSERT…VALUES语句根据明确指定的值插入行。
在test表中,有个select字段,如果不用反引号,MYSQL将把select视为保留字而导致出错,所以,有MYSQL保留字作为字段的,必须加上反引号来区分。
sql系统关键字转义
1、所以为了兼顾mysql和oralce,最好的办法是修改字段名,不要涉及sql系统关键字和特殊字段。
2、用ESCAPE关键字指定转义字符。例如,要匹配以字符串A_C“开头,可以这么写:select id from #t where id like A!_C% ESCAPE !也可以将下划线放在中括号里。
3、如果sql语句中存在关键字,可以用反勾号(Esc下面的那个键)做转义;` 是 MySQL 的转义符,避免和 mysql 的本身的关键字冲突,只要你不在列名、表名中使用 mysql 的保留字或中文,就不需要转义。
4、SqL中使用 ESCAPE 关键字定义转义符。当转义符置于通配符之前时,该通配符就解释为普通字符。例如:1,要搜索“A_”开头的所有内容,请使用下列语句。句中通过escap将“_”转义,否则“_为一个字符的通配符。
5、My_con = Data Source=PC-200908061848/\sql2005;Database=db_PWMS;User id=sa;PWD=358196在“\”前面加“/”可以转义。
6、在模式中,当转义符置于通配符之前时,该通配符就解释为普通字符。
MySQL中反引号和引号的区别及用法
MySql中用一对反引号`来标注SQL语句中的标识,如数据库名、表名、字段名等。
反单引号(backquote),又读反引号,是西文字符中的附加符号,主要用于计算机相关领域。位置在键盘中数字键“1”的左边,其上档符号是“~ ”,使用Shift键可以换挡输入。
在test表中,有个select字段,如果不用反引号,MYSQL将把select视为保留字而导致出错,所以,有MYSQL保留字作为字段的,必须加上反引号来区分。
INSERT INTO `tab`(`table_id`, `table_name`, `table_des`, `table_time`) VALUES (`1`,`椅子`,`3`,`1992`);这个sql语句报错的原因是英文values()中的值应该用单引号来引用而不是反引号``。
双引号在最外层,是用来包含这个SQL语句的,单引号是用来包含字符串的,当表中的字段为char或者varchar时,数据要用单引号包括起来。
有关MYSQL的引号问题
1、引号一般用在字段的值,如果字段值是字符或字符串,则要加引号,如:select=‘字段值‘不加反引号建的表不能包含MYSQL保留字,否则出错反引号`,数字1左边的符号。
2、我们仔细看了下,这个SQL,的确没有什么问题,where条件也是正常的,大意就是将这个地址的前面加字符串bj1062,是真的没有错误么?是的没有错误。开发执行完成后,结果的确是符合预期。
3、现在面试guan 突然这么一问,张工也说不出个所以然来。面试guan 让他回去等通知。我们知道MySql索引可以加快数据检索速度,这也是使用的索引的最主要原因。
4、因为单引号中的内容会直接被当成字符串,没其他的解析;而解析双引号的时候,会先判断双引号内有没有变量,有变量就把变量用变量值代替,最后再输出双引号内整个的内容;花括号就更不用说了,可以输出复杂的变量内容。
5、表越大,花费的时间越多。如果表中查询的列有一个索引,MySQL能快速到达一个位置去搜寻到数据文件的中间,没有必要看所有数据。大多数MySQL索引(PRIMARY KEY、UNIQUE、INDEX和FULLTEXT)在B树中存储。
mySQL中from关键字
mySQL中from关键字 如果sql语句中存在关键字,可以用反勾号(Esc下面的那个键)做转义;` 是 MySQL 的转义符,避免和 mysql 的本身的关键字冲突,只要你不在列名、表名中使用 mysql 的保留字或中文,就不需要转义。
select--from--where--group by--having--order by 其中select和from是必须的,其他关键词是可选的。
select 函数名(字段名)from表名。在MySQL中,函数使用select关键字调用:select 函数名(字段名)from表名。常用聚合函数类型AVG(),SUM(),MAX(),MIN(),COUNT()。
mySQL SELECT *- FROM customer;mySQL SELECT-*-FROM-customer;但是,在一个关键字的中间加入空格或改行符是不合法的。
当前标题:mysql中反引号怎么打 数据库反引号
浏览地址:http://scgulin.cn/article/dijpppp.html